[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]Newborn will still be there the next day. Unless there's an actual emergency, I tend to keep my pre-existing plans - I find that this feels the most fair and is the least likely to upset anyone. Also, I may be reading into things too much, but the child calling and asking you to come on the day of the other grandchild's birthday after being on bad terms for months seems manipulative. Is there any reason you can't see the newborn the following day? [/quote] This. You stick to your commitments or you run the risk of alienating both kids. "Larla, I'm so exited for the borth of Jane and I just cannot wait to meet her. I will come as soon as I can. It's John's birthday today and Patty already planned a small party. I'll leave a bit early to see you as soon as possible." If Larla cannot handle a person with integrity doing what they said they would do, that's on her. Now if Larla had a difficult birth or some complications or the baby does - pack it up Grandma, John can wait.[/quote]
